Had Laparoscopic Hysterectomy, Started Bleeding Heavy Like Period. Is This Normal?
Hi, I had a laparoscopic hysterectomy on the 13th and started bleeding tonight after having no bleeding for a week. It is as heavy as a period, but can t be as no longer have even a cervix. Is this normal? Been feeling very suck for 5 days too and have a pulling sensation lower left side in my groin.
Hello madam, from the history you have given,following hysterectomy, mild bleeding is common, it could be due to collected blood during surgery...But heavy bleeding,after 1 week is not normal..i would suggest you to consult your gynaecologist as early as possible, you may require a detail examination and if necessary an ultrasound scan....hope i was helpful to you. ...
